Who We Are

Gateways provides the following services to clients: Adult Service Coordination - Provides people who have disabilities with a wide range of options; such as vocational services, residential supports, day activities, and money management programs. Autism Center - Focuses on providing services for individuals with a diagnosis on the Autism Spectrum and/or a disability that impacts behavior. Everything we do, from initial assessment to our direct therapies, school consults and parent trainings ensures that the individual is getting the right service at the right time. Treatment programs focus on the development of language, communication, play, social interaction, and daily living skills using the evidence based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) methodology. Early Supports & Services - Resources provided to children, from birth to three years, and their families; including developmental evaluations, therapeutic interventions, guidance, instruction, referral to community resources, and emotional support. Professionals assist families in addressing priorities and concerns while building on families' existing strengths. Family Support Services - Provides information, services, and support to families that have a member with a developmental disability living with them. Work directly and in partnership with other community organizations to provide education, information, personalized supports, and other resources. Adult Day Service Program - For seniors and adults with disabilities looking for social and cognitive stimulation and may need health monitoring during the day. Consumer Directed Services - If you are looking for service, but also want to choose your options, CDS gives individuals and families the opportunity to develop and manage their personal program of services. Every family can choose the support services and people that meet their needs, respecting the family's values and priorities. With their Account Manager, individuals and families manage their own budget, hire their own workers, and plan daily living needs and social/recreational activities that interest them. Gateways for Seniors - Offer various supports to seniors and their families including Personal Care Services, Homemaker Services, Adult Day Services, and Senior Companion opportunities. These services are available through Medicaid or on a private-pay basis. Partners In Health - Addresses the needs of families of children, from birth to age 21 years of age, with chronic health conditions. Utilizing a family-centered approach, the program facilitates family-defined care and services.

What We Do

Gateways Community Services is a private non-profit corporation created in 1981 to establish and maintain programs and services which promote growth and independence for individuals with developmental disabilities. Gateways delivers services for over 3,100 individuals with disabilities, families coping with autism, and seniors in need of care. We bring high quality services to residents in Amherst, Brookline, Hollis, Hudson, Litchfield, Mason, Merrimack, Milford, Mont Vernon, Wilton, and Nashua.
